Setting Route Anti-passing Back
Purpose:
The route anti-passing back depends on the card swiping route. You should set the first card reader
and the card readers afterwards.
Steps:
1. Check the Enable Cross-Controller Anti-passing Back checkbox to enable the function.
2. Set the anti-passing back parameters.
Based on Card
Note: The system will judge the anti-passing back according to the entrance and exit
records on the card.
1) Select Based on Card as the anti-passing back mode in the drop-down list.
2) Select Route Anti-passing Back as the rule.
3) Set the sector ID.
4) Click Select Device to select a device in the pop-up window for anti-passing back
authentication.
5) In the Set Card Reader area, click the icon on the left of the card enrollment station
column to select the first card reader. The icon will turn to .
6) Click the card reader afterward input field to select the card readers afterward in the
pop-up window.
7) Check the checkbox in the Enable Anti-passing Back column to enable the anti-passing
back function.
